Optically pure (+)-nicotine from (+/-)-nicotine and biological comparisons with (-)-nicotine.

M D Aceto, B R Martin, I M Uwaydah, E L May, L S Harris, C Izazola-Conde, W L Dewey, T J Bradshaw, W C Vincek.   

Abstract

Optically pure (+)-nicotine has been obtained from (+/-)-nicotine using a combination of d-tartaric acid and di-p-toluoyl-l-tartaric acid. As the di-d-tartrate salt, (+)-nicotine is less potent than (-)-nicotine di-l-tartrate in producing lethality in mice, on blood pressure in anesthetized rats, and in the isolated guinea-pig ileum, indicating substantial stereospecificity for nicotine receptors. Potency ratios are 0.14, 0.06, and 0.019, respectively.
